CC -!- FUNCTION: Part of the energy-coupling factor (ECF) transporter complex
CC CbiMNOQ involved in cobalt import. The complex confers cobalt uptake
CC upon expression in E.coli; can also transport nickel with a very low
CC affinity. {ECO:0000269|PubMed:16352848}.
CC -!- PATHWAY: Cofactor biosynthesis; adenosylcobalamin biosynthesis.
CC -!- SUBUNIT: Forms an energy-coupling factor (ECF) transporter complex
CC composed of an ATP-binding protein (A component, CbiO), a transmembrane
CC protein (T component, CbiQ) and 2 possible substrate-capture proteins
CC (S components, CbiM and CbiN) of unknown stoichimetry. Expression of
CC just CbiMN in E.coli confers some cobalt uptake.
CC {ECO:0000269|PubMed:16352848}.
CC -!- SUBCELLULAR LOCATION: Cell inner membrane {ECO:0000305}; Multi-pass
CC membrane protein {ECO:0000305}.
